About 3,9-dimethyl-N-(6-methyl-2-pyridinyl)-3,4,9,14-tetrazatricyclo[8.4.0.02,6]tetradeca-1(10),2(6),4,11,13-pentaene-5-carboxamide

3,9-dimethyl-N-(6-methyl-2-pyridinyl)-3,4,9,14-tetrazatricyclo[8.4.0.02,6]tetradeca-1(10),2(6),4,11,13-pentaene-5-carboxamide (PubChem CID 46189665) has the molecular formula C19H20N6O and a molecular weight of 348.41 g/mol.
